What's cheaper, quartz or granite countertops?

The comparative cost of quartz versus granite countertops in Wisconsin is influenced by the material's origin, its rarity, and the complexity of its natural patterns. While certain granite selections may offer a more accessible price point, premium quartz formulations, valued for their engineered consistency and non-porous attributes, can represent a higher investment for Milwaukee homeowners.

Where's the cheapest place to buy countertops?

To procure countertops at the most competitive prices in Wisconsin, direct engagement with fabricators and wholesale slab suppliers is generally more advantageous than relying on retail showrooms, particularly for residents in the Milwaukee area. Local stone yards often provide better value due to reduced overhead, facilitating cost savings on materials like soapstone.

Can I get soapstone countertops in Wisconsin?

Yes, soapstone countertops are a practical and aesthetically pleasing option for homeowners in Wisconsin, including the Milwaukee metropolitan area. Its natural beauty, heat resistance, and unique ability to develop a patina over time make it a durable choice.
